Output d7e24216a563ce38cfb362a146d86f1aeec2560d37eb1fd0bb3ced4a856264d6:0

value
728269
script pubkey
OP_0 OP_PUSHBYTES_20 3e0e59ceec413fa7eacb1241df69d0ac93af3835
address
bc1q8c89nnhvgyl606ktzfqa76ws4jf67wp4hpe59v
transaction
d7e24216a563ce38cfb362a146d86f1aeec2560d37eb1fd0bb3ced4a856264d6
confirmations
208674
spent
true